In the first case, the i in live is pronounced as the i in miss; in the second case, the i is pronounced as the i in hive. When it is used as verb, it is pronounced /lɪv/; when it is used as adjective, it is pronounced /laɪv/. The word live could also mean not recorded for media productions. live pronunciation. If live is a verb (Live long and prosper, or I live in New York City), the i is pronounced the same as the i in "this". The noun (an object, person, animal, idea, place) is written ‘life’ in the singular and ‘lives’ for the plural, BUT the pronunciation is /LAIV/ and /LAIVZ/.
